Black Maria Film and Video Festival gets underway at NJCU Feb. 5

By The Jersey Journal
January 28, 2015 at 4:44 PM

JERSEY CITY -- The 34th annual Black Maria Film and Video Festival gets underway at New Jersey City University Thursday.

The festival begins at 8 p.m. in Room 202 at Hepburn Hall, 2039 Kennedy Blvd.

The premiere will features screenings of the four Stellar Award winners from the juried competition.

On Friday, Feb. 5, the festival continues at the Hoboken Historical Museum, 1301 Hudson St., where the award winning documentary "Yakona" will be shown along with several documentary shorts. Tickets for that screeining are $10.

On Saturday, Feb 7, a program at Art House Productions at 136 Magnolia Ave., Jersey City, will begin at 8 p.m. and feature award winning short films. Advance tickets are $10 and available at arthouseproductions.org. Tickets at the door are $12.
